Insider Trading Filed: 2026-02-06

Key Insights

  • The CEO of Pizza Hut, Aaron Powell, sold 12,000 shares of YUM Brands Inc. on February 5, 2026 at $161.44 per share.
  • Following the reported transaction, Powell still holds 14,650.48 shares of YUM Brands directly.
  • Insider selling can sometimes signal a lack of confidence in the company's future prospects, though a single transaction should be interpreted with caution.
